Tech & Features

  • GORE-TEX™ upper helps repel water: AMPLIFOAM™ technology cushioning
  • GEL™ technology cushioning provides excellent shock absorption: Solid rubber outsole
  • ORTHOLITE™ sockliner provides soft step-in comfort: Sustainable sockliner dye

The GEL-SONOMA™ 6 G-TX running shoe is designed for the great outdoors. Taking inspiration from the ASICS trail running family, this shoe is a versatile offering that's functional for trail runs, light hiking, and other outdoor adventures. We also used fewer resources to color the sockliner for a more sustainable design approach.

This updated version of our trail shoe is complemented with a GORE-TEX™ upper to help keep feet dry in wet conditions. The focus this season was to improve the fit of the upper, so we implemented a new last design that provides a more secure midfoot and heel fit, while the wider toe box allows the toes to spread out. The synthetic stitching on the overlays is designed to improve durability while also helping feet stay secure and reduce slipping.

Underfoot comfort stems from a full-length AMPLIFOAM™ midsole and GEL™ technology cushioning unit that's placed where runners need the most impact absorption. To increase the softness with every step, we've included an ORTHOLITE™ sockliner for excellent comfort. Additionally, the multi-directional grip outsole improves traction on a variety of surfaces. All of these comfort components are complemented by durable properties, such as the solid rubber outsole—making this shoe a versatile choice for the trails.

Pronation

Designed For Neutral

Neutral
  • Foot Type: Normal size arches
  • Push Off: There is even distribution from the front of the foot.
  • How your foot contacts the ground: The foot lands on outside of the heel, then rolls inward (pronates) to absorb shock and support body weight.
